OVERVIEW

We are seeking an experienced and driven General Foreman to lead a large site team (circa 40 operatives) on a major Groundworks, Drainage, and Civils project. The successful candidate will be responsible for driving productivity, ensuring works are carried out to programme, maintaining quality, and upholding the highest standards of Health & Safety.

REQUIREMENTS

  • Proven experience as a Foreman in groundworks, civils, and drainage projects (deep drainage experience essential).
  • Strong leadership skills with the ability to motivate and direct large teams.
  • Solid understanding of road construction techniques and standards.
  • Excellent working knowledge of construction drawings, specifications, and setting-out principles.
  • Sound understanding of H&S legislation and best practice.
  • Strong organisational and problem-solving skills.
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ills, with confidence in client interactions.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• CSCS Gold/Black Card
  • SSSTS or SMSTS
  • First Aid at Work

Responsibilities
  • Lead, manage, and motivate site gangs to deliver works proactively and productively in line with the project programme.
  • Supervise deep drainage works, road construction, and other civils activities to ensure technical and quality standards are met.
  • Interpret and work from engineering drawings and specifications with a strong focus on accuracy.
  • Monitor progress against programme, identifying and resolving potential delays.
  • Ensure strict compliance with Health & Safety requirements and site-specific method statements / risk assessments.
  • Maintain clear and effective communication between site teams, subcontractors, and management.
  • Attend and contribute to regular internal progress meetings and client-facing meetings.
  • Coordinate plant, materials, and resources to maintain steady workflow.
  • Support the development of less experienced operatives and encourage a positive, safe, and productive site culture.
